The Historical Society of Princeton is set to host a 19th century-style baseball game on June 30.

The Flemington Neshanock are set to scheduled to face off against the Diamond State Club of Delaware 11 a.m. June 30 at Greenway Meadows Park, 275 Rosedale Road, Princeton.

Teams will play two competitive matches of bare-handed baseball, wearing period uniforms and using rules from 1864 or 1873.

The event will also include a short lesson on the history of the game and a recitation of “Casey at the Bat” by Brad “Brooklyn” Shaw.
